Assessment of erosion rates during rehabilitation of hardened volcanic soils (tepetates) in Tlaxcala

The emergence of tepetates (hardened volcanic ash layers) on the surface after erosion of the overlying horizon is widespread all over the Trans-Mexican Volcanic Belt, and in particular in the State of Tlaxcala where it covers 15% of the state surface.
